SystemVideo_Ivahd2ChMap_Tbl 的编解码能力?4路1920×1080@30fps + 12路640×480@30fps 同时编码如何分配 ?性能能满足吗
user4865572:
编码和解码的资源是相互独立的吗?编码中pChObj->inFrameUserSkipCount这个参数是什么情况才会统计的?和pChObj->inFrameRejectCount有什么区别?inFrameUserSkipCount 很大会影响到编码吗?
Chris Meng:
回复 user4865572:
你好,
你使用的芯片是DM8168么?如果是,三个IVAHD你可以分配那个来编码或者解码,或者那个IVAHD即编码又解码。IVAHD本身既可以编码也可以解码。
user4865572:
回复 Chris Meng:
是的DM8168,rdk4.03。 我是这样分配的 不知道可不可行 ,编码ch:0~14通道,0~1:1920×1080@30fps / 2~12:640×480@30fps /13~14:1920×1080@30fps 解码ch:0~6通道,都是1920×1080@30fps.
1, //isPopulated { { //ivaMap[0] 8, //EncNumCh {0, 1, 2, 3, 4, 6, 7}, //EncChList 2, //DecNumCh {2, 3}, //DecChList }, { //ivaMap[1] 7, {8, 9, 10, 11, 12, 13, 14}, 2, {4, 5}, }, { //ivaMap[2] 0, {0}, 2, {0, 1}, }, },
Chris Meng:
回复 user4865572:
你好,
不知道你是要的IVAHD配置的频率为多少?
建议你根据编码和解码的datasheet上对cycle数据的数据,估计一下性能是否足够。由于有通道切换,或者编码和解码切换,对IVAHD是有损耗的,你在计算的时候要加上一些余量。
user4865572:
回复 Chris Meng:
ivahd 编码和解码资源是独立的吗 ?
Chris Meng:
回复 user4865572:
你好,
一个IVAHD在做一种格式编码的时候,不能做解码或者是另外一种编码。
user4865572:
回复 Chris Meng:
你好!
1,您说的是指不能同时做解码或另一种格式的编吗?
2.另一种格式编码:IVIDEO_H264HP,IVIDEO_H264MP,IVIDEO_H264BP编码可以放在一个IVAHD里面做吗?
3.一个IVAHD设置可编码通道就不能设置解码的通道了吗?我目前是一个IVAHD既做了编码,也做了解码,可以正常工作。
Chris Meng:
回复 user4865572:
你好,
我的意思是IVAHD同一时刻只能做一件事。如果顺序执行,一个IVAHD可以做各种编码,解码。
user4865572:
回复 Chris Meng:
那一个IVAHD的编解码能力的呢 ?比如一个IVAHD可以顺序做几路1080p@30fps的编码或解码? 一个IVAHD的编码和解码的性能会相互影响吗 ?